珊瑚礁将在本世纪末之前转变为净溶解
Bradley D Eyre1, Tyler Cyronak2, Patrick Drupp3
1Centre for Coastal Biogeochemistry, School of Environment, Science and Engineering, Southern Cross University, Lismore, NSW 2480, Australia. bradley.eyre@scu.edu.au.
概括
海洋酸化加速了碳酸 (CaCO3) 礁石沉积物的溶解,这一过程比珊瑚化敏感10倍. 这种净溶解的转变将在2050年全球威胁珊瑚礁.

背景情况:
- 由于大气中的二氧化碳吸收而导致的海洋酸化降低了海洋pH值.
- 珊瑚礁由于酸性增加而面临较低的化.
- 碳酸 (CaCO3) 沉积物溶解对珊瑚礁来说是一个不明确的威胁.
研究的目的:
- 量化CaCO3沉积物溶解对海洋酸化的敏感性.
- 评估海洋酸化对珊瑚礁沉积物稳定的全球影响.
主要方法:
- 在五个全球地点的珊瑚礁沉积物中分析CaCO3溶解率.
- 溶解速度与覆盖海水的和度 (Ωar) 的相关性.
- 沉积物溶解对海洋酸化和珊瑚化的敏感度的比较.
主要成果:
- 沉积物的CaCO3溶解与海水的和状态 (Ωar) 有负相关性.
- 珊瑚礁沉积物溶解对海洋酸化的敏感性比珊瑚化高10倍.
- 全球珊瑚礁沉积物预计将在2.92±0.16的 Ωar中从净降水过渡到净溶解,预计在2050年左右.
结论:
- 海洋酸化对珊瑚礁沉积物的完整性构成重大威胁.
- 珊瑚礁沉积物比之前估计的更容易溶解.
- 一些珊瑚礁已经经历了沉积物净溶解,表明迫切需要减缓策略.
